Train from Halle to Duisburg: Tickets & Schedules

Previously seen trips

Next departures for Halle to Duisburg on December 8
Operated byVehicle typeDeparture timeDeparture locationTrip durationArrival timeArrival locationRecommendedPrice and booking link
FlixTrainTrain
    Halle (Saale) central station (train)
    HbfNo tags

    Compare 2 ways to go from Halle to Duisburg

    We recommend taking the bus

    Among the sustainable travel choices, the bus stands out as the good way to reach Duisburg. The journey takes about 5 hours 35 minutes and with fares starting at just $44, it presents an excellent value for a comfortable ride.

    1bus per day
    5h 35mAverage Duration
    224 milesDistance
    9kgCO₂ emissions
    Average Price$44 - $44Average Duration5h 35m
    9kg CO₂e
    Average Price$70 - $70Average Duration7h 1m
    9kg CO₂e

    Frequently asked questions about traveling from Halle to Duisburg by train

    Please note that schedules, routes, or operator details shown here may be updated or vary at the time of your trip.

    1. How much is the train ticket from Halle to Duisburg?

      The cheapest train tickets from Halle to Duisburg start from $70. The average price for this train route is around $70. Busbud recommends that you book your tickets in advance for a better chance to get the lowest possible price.

    2. How long is the train journey from Halle to Duisburg?

      The average train ride duration from Halle to Duisburg is 7h 1m, covering a distance of 224 miles (362 km). The quickest train can get you there in 7h 1m and is operated by FlixTrain.

    3. Which train operators service the Halle to Duisburg route?

      Several major train operators operate on this route with 1 trains available per day.

    4. What is the earliest and latest departure time for the train from Halle to Duisburg?

      The earliest train departs from Halle to Duisburg at 2:01pm. And the latest train departs at 2:01pm.

    People from around the world trust Busbud